What is Fentanyl? Fentanyl is a powerful synthetic opioid that is structurally related to pethidine. It was very first synthesized in 1960 and was mainly used as an intravenous anaesthetic. read more , it is identified as one of the most powerful analgesics available in the medical world. It is around 50 to 100 times more potent than morphine and significantly more potent than heroin.
Since of its severe potency, the difference in between a therapeutic dosage and a lethal dose is incredibly small. This is why, in the UK, the sale and distribution of fentanyl are handled with the highest level of analysis.
How Fentanyl Works Fentanyl works by binding to the body's opioid receptors, which are discovered in locations of the brain that manage pain and feelings. When these receptors are activated, they block pain signals and release high levels of dopamine, creating a state of euphoria and relaxation. However, this mechanism likewise impacts the brainstem, which manages breathing, resulting in the threat of breathing anxiety or total respiratory arrest.
Medical Uses and Legal Forms of Fentanyl in the UK In the UK, fentanyl is prescribed lawfully just for severe, persistent discomfort that can not be managed by other medications. It is most commonly utilized for "development discomfort" in cancer patients or for those struggling with long-term, debilitating conditions.
Table 1: Common Medical Preparations of Fentanyl in the UK Technique of Administration Common Brand Names Scientific Indication Transdermal Patch Durogesic, Matrifen Continuous relief for chronic, steady discomfort. Buccal/Sublingual Tablet Abstral, Effentora Rapid relief for breakthrough cancer pain. Lozenge (Lollipop) Actiq Short-term management of intense pain. Nasal Spray PecFent, Instanyl Faster start for severe development episodes. Intravenous (IV) Sublimaze Utilized in health center settings for surgical anaesthesia. The Legal Landscape: Fentanyl and the Law When individuals search for "Fentanyl for sale UK," it is crucial to comprehend the legal implications. In the United Kingdom, fentanyl is a Class A managed drug under the Misuse of Drugs Act 1971. It is also managed under the Misuse of Drugs Regulations 2001 (Schedule 2).
Belongings and Distribution Belongings: Possessing fentanyl without a legitimate prescription from a UK-registered healthcare expert is prohibited. read more for possession can include approximately seven years in prison, an unlimited fine, or both. Supply and Production: The unauthorised production, sale, or distribution of fentanyl brings much harsher penalties, consisting of an optimal sentence of life jail time. Importation: Buying fentanyl from overseas sites to be shipped to the UK is a severe criminal offense, frequently intercepted by Border Force. Regulations for Pharmacies Legitimate UK drug stores can only offer fentanyl to clients presenting a legitimate, original prescription. These prescriptions undergo "Controlled Drug" (CD) guidelines, suggesting they must include specific information, consisting of the total amount in both words and figures, and are only legitimate for 28 days from the date of concern.
The Dangers of the Illicit Market The phrase "Fentanyl for sale" often appears on the "dark web" or non-traditional online marketplaces. Engaging with these sources provides deadly threats.
Unknown Potency: Illicitly made fentanyl (IMF) is typically produced in clandestine labs. Unlike pharmaceutical-grade fentanyl, there is no quality assurance. A single tablet might include a microscopic quantity, while the next contains a deadly dosage. Contamination: Fentanyl is frequently utilized as a "cutting agent" in other drugs like heroin, drug, or fake benzodiazepines. Many users who overdose on fentanyl in the UK are unaware they have even consumed it. The "Hot Spot" Effect: In illicit powder or pill kinds, the fentanyl might not be dispersed evenly. These "locations" suggest one part of the substance is much more powerful than the rest, resulting in accidental overdose. Acknowledging and Responding to Fentanyl Overdose Given its potency, an overdose can happen in seconds. Comprehending the indications is a vital component of harm decrease.
Typical Symptoms of Opioid Overdose: Pinpoint Pupils: The students end up being incredibly small. Breathing Depression: Shallow, sluggish, or stopped breathing. Loss of Consciousness: Inability to awaken or respond. Cyanosis: Fingernails or lips turning blue or purple. Gurgling Sounds: Often referred to as a "death rattle." Emergency Actions If an overdose is presumed, the primary step is to call 999 immediately. In the UK, lots of drug service employees and specific drug stores supply Naloxone kits. Naloxone is an opioid villain that can temporarily reverse the results of a fentanyl overdose, supplying adequate time for emergency situation services to show up.

Steps for Safe Use: Follow Prescriptions Exactly: Never cut or heat fentanyl patches, as this can cause a fast, lethal release of the drug. Secure Storage: Fentanyl must be kept in a locked cabinet, far from kids and animals. Even an utilized patch contains enough residual medication to be deadly to a kid. Disposal: Return unused or expired fentanyl to a drug store for safe incineration. Do not toss Fentanyl Citrate With Morphine UK in the regular household waste. Often Asked Questions (FAQ) 1. Is it legal to buy fentanyl online in the UK? It is just legal to buy fentanyl online from a registered UK pharmacy and just if you have a valid prescription from a UK doctor. Purchasing from "no-prescription" sites or global sources is prohibited and hazardous.
2. Can I get fentanyl for minor neck and back pain? No. Fentanyl is booked for serious pain that has not responded to other opioids like morphine or oxycodone. Medical professionals generally only recommend it for persistent conditions like cancer or after significant surgical treatment.
3. What should I do if I discover a fentanyl spot? Do not touch the adhesive side. If you discover a spot, usage gloves to place it in a container and take it to the nearby pharmacy for safe disposal. Contact the police if you discover a big quantity of discarded medication.
4. How long does fentanyl remain in your system? The period depends upon the type (spot vs. injection). While the impacts of a lozenge might use off in a couple of hours, the drug can be found in urine for 24-- 72 hours and a lot longer in hair samples.
5. Why is fentanyl a lot more harmful than other painkillers? Its high strength implies that an amount as small as a couple of grains of salt can be deadly to a grownup. Since it acts so quickly on the respiratory system, there is extremely little window for intervention during an overdose.
6. Does Naloxone work on fentanyl? Yes, Naloxone can reverse a fentanyl overdose, however since fentanyl is so strong, multiple dosages of Naloxone may be required to keep the person breathing up until medical help gets here.
